St. Louis Post-Dispatch: Grocery stores might be worried that giant Wal-Mart Supercenters will lure away customers, but results from a recent retail research survey showed consumers are willing to shop a new breed of small food concepts. The results of the TNS Retail Forward ShopperScape survey showed that two-thirds of shoppers would definitely or probably visit a small food concept that places emphasis on convenience and fresh, prepared foods.
